Planning a Themed Decorating Party for an 80th Birthday
Planning a themed decorating party for an 80th birthday can be a fun and creative way to celebrate this milestone. One popular theme that resonates with many is a nostalgia-filled trip down memory lane, using elements from the decade of the birthday person’s youth. For instance, if they grew up in the 1940s, incorporate vintage decor like old radio devices, black and white photos, and retro clothing for an authentic touch. Don’t forget to include some fun activities like a DIY cookie station where guests can decorate 80th Birthday Cookies with colorful icings and sprinkles, evoking fond memories of baking with loved ones.
Another idea is to focus on the birthday person’s favorite era or hobby. If they’re an art enthusiast, transform the space into a gallery showcasing their life’s work. Or, if they love vintage cars, set up a display with miniature models and related trinkets. Incorporate decorations that reflect these interests throughout the venue, encouraging guests to engage and share stories related to the theme. The key is to create an immersive experience that celebrates not just the age, but also the life and passions of the birthday individual.

Delicious Treats: Baking Customized 80th Birthday Cookies
For a truly special 80th Birthday celebration, nothing beats the delight of freshly baked, customized cookies. These treats can be both an elegant and delicious centerpiece to your party decor. Consider enlisting a local baker or an enthusiastic family member to create a batch of cookies adorned with age-themed designs or personalized messages. You can opt for classic sugar cookies shaped like numbers 80 or go for more creative options like miniature birthday cakes made from fondant.
The artful presentation of these 80th Birthday Cookies will not only satisfy your guests’ sweet tooth but also add a touch of whimsy to the event. Serve them as part of a cookie display, paired with colorful frosting and sprinkles, or incorporate them into games and activities for an interactive experience.
Engaging Activities to Enhance the Celebration
Make your 80th birthday celebration memorable with engaging activities that bring everyone together. Consider setting up a DIY station where guests can decorate their own 80th Birthday Cookies – a sweet way to capture memories and encourage interaction. You could also organize a photo booth with fun props, allowing attendees to snap laughter-filled pictures that will last long after the party ends.
For a more nostalgic touch, incorporate games from the birthday celebrant’s younger years, like pin the tail on the donkey or charades. These activities not only foster camaraderie but also provide an opportunity for guests to share stories and reminisce, enhancing the overall celebration experience.
